Easy German Chocolate Cake

A delightful dessert featuring rich chocolate layers topped with a mixture of sweetened coconut and crunchy pecans, perfect for family gatherings.

Ingredients
  

Cake Ingredients

  • 1.75 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 0.5 cups un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 1 tsp baking soda
  • 0.5 tsp baking powder
  • 0.5 tsp salt
  • 1 cup buttermilk Can substitute with milk mixed with lemon juice.
  • 0.5 cups vegetable oil
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 cup boiling water This will thin out the batter.

Topping Ingredients

  • 1 cup sweetened shredded coconut
  • 1 cup chopped pecans
  • 1 cup caramel sauce

Instructions
 

Preparation

  •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our two 9-inch round cake pans.
  • In a large bowl, combine flour, sugar, cocoa powder, baking soda, baking powder, and salt. Whisk until well mixed.
  • In another bowl, whisk together buttermilk, vegetable oil, eggs, and vanilla extract until smooth.
  • Gradually add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ients, mixing until just combined. Do not overmix.
  • Stir in the boiling water into the batter. The batter will be thin.

Baking

  • Divide the batter evenly between the prepared pans. Bake for 30-35 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
  • Let the cakes cool in the pans for about 10 minutes, then transfer to wire racks to cool completely.

Topping and Assembly

  • Combine the sweetened shredded coconut, chopped pecans, and caramel sauce in a bowl. Mix until well coated.
  • Place one cake layer on a serving plate, spread half of the coconut-pecan mixture over it, and then top with the second layer. Frost the top with the remaining mixture.

Notes

Store leftovers in an airtight container at room temperature for 3-4 days. For longer storage, refrigerate for up to a week or freeze for three months. Reheat in the microwave for 10-15 seconds for best texture.
